Terms Used In Indiana Code 3-6-9-3

  • Attorney-in-fact: A person who, acting as an agent, is given written authorization by another person to transact business for him (her) out of court.
   Sec. 3. A candidate may not file more than one (1) appointment of an attorney-in-fact.
